What is Lactobacillus Casei and How Does it Work?
Lactobacillus Casei is a type of bacteria that is naturally present in the human gut and is known for its ability to produce lactic acid. It belongs to the group of lactic acid bacteria and has been widely researched for its therapeutic benefits. Lactobacillus Casei supplements work by replenishing the good bacteria in the gut, which can improve digestion, enhance the immune response, and provide other health benefits.
Studies have shown that Lactobacillus Casei can also help reduce inflammation in the gut and improve symptoms of irritable bowel syndrome (IBS). This is because it produces short-chain fatty acids, which have anti-inflammatory properties and can help regulate the immune system.
In addition to its gut health benefits, Lactobacillus Casei has also been found to have potential benefits for oral health. It can help reduce the levels of harmful bacteria in the mouth, which can lead to a decrease in dental plaque and gum disease.
Health Benefits of Lactobacillus Casei
Lactobacillus Casei offers several health benefits, primarily related to digestive health, immunity, and cardiovascular health. Some research suggests that Lactobacillus Casei may aid digestion, relieve constipation, and improve symptoms of irritable bowel syndrome (IBS). Additionally, it may also help boost the immune system and reduce the risk of infections, including respiratory infections and urinary tract infections.
One study found that ta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ements for eight weeks reduced the incidence and severity of respiratory infections in older adults. Other research suggests that Lactobacillus Casei may improve cholesterol levels, lower blood pressure, and reduce the risk of developing cardiovascular disease. These benefits may be due to the an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ties of Lactobacillus Casei.
Furthermore, Lactobacillus Casei has been found to have potential benefits for mental health. Studies have shown that this probiotic strain may help reduce symptoms of anxiety and depression, as well as improve cognitive function. This is because Lactobacillus Casei can produce certain neurotransmitters, such as g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A), which are important for regulating mood and cognitive processes.
Lactobacillus Casei and Digestive Health
One of the most well-known benefits of Lactobacillus Casei is its potential to improve digestive health. Research suggests that ta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ements may help reduce symptoms of digestive issues, including diarrhea, constipation, and IBS. Lactobacillus Casei works by restoring the balance of good bacteria in the gut, which can aid digestion and reduce inflammation in the gut.
Additionally, some research suggests that Lactobacillus Casei may be useful in preventing and treating certain infections caused by pathogenic bacteria, such as Clostridium difficile. C. difficile infections can cause severe diarrhea and are often difficult to treat, but several studies have shown that ta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ements may help reduce the risk of infection and improve outcomes in those who do contract the infection.
Another potential benefit of Lactobacillus Casei is its ability to boost the immune system. Studies have shown that this probiotic strain can stimulate the production of antibodies and other immune cells, which can help the body fight off infections and diseases. This may be particularly beneficial for individuals with weakened immune systems, such as those undergoing chemotherapy or with HIV/AIDS.
Furthermore, Lactobacillus Casei has been found to have anti-inflammatory properties, which may be helpful in managing certain chronic conditions. Inflammation is a key factor in many diseases, including arthritis, asthma, and even heart disease. By reducing inflammation in the body, Lactobacillus Casei may help improve symptoms and prevent the progression of these conditions.
The Role of Lactobacillus Casei in Boosting Immune System
Lactobacillus Casei may also play a significant role in boosting the immune system. Several studies have shown that ta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ements can enhance the immune response and reduce the incidence of infections. One study found that ta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ements for six months reduced the risk of infections in seniors living in a nursing home. Another study found that ta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ements during cold and flu season reduced the number of days with symptoms and the severity of symptoms.
Furthermore, Lactobacillus Casei has been found to have anti-inflammatory properties, which can also contribute to a stronger immune system. Inflammation is a natural response of the body to injury or infection, but chronic inflammation can weaken the immune system and lead to various diseases. Studies have shown that Lactobacillus Casei can reduce inflammation in the gut and other parts of the body, which can help to improve overall immune function.
Lactobacillus Casei and Cardiovascular Health
Research suggests that Lactobacillus Casei may also be beneficial for cardiovascular health. Some studies have shown that ta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ements can help lower cholesterol levels and improve blood pressure. One study found that ta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ements for eight weeks significantly reduced total cholesterol levels and LDL cholesterol levels in adults with elevated cholesterol levels.
In addition to its potential benefits for cholesterol and blood pressure, Lactobacillus Casei may also have anti-inflammatory effects that could benefit cardiovascular health. Chronic inflammation is a known risk factor for heart disease, and some research suggests that Lactobacillus Casei may help reduce inflammation in the body. However, more studies are needed to fully understand the potential benefits of Lactobacillus Casei for cardiovascular health.
Potential Side Effects of Taking Lactobacillus Casei Supplements
While Lactobacillus Casei is generally considered safe, some people may experience side effects when taking supplements. These side effects are usually mild and may include bloating, gas, or diarrhea. In rare cases, some people may experience an allergic reaction to Lactobacillus Casei. If you experience any severe or unexpected symptoms while ta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ements, you should consult with your healthcare provider.
It is important to note that the potential side effects of ta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ements may vary depending on the individual’s health condition and the dosage of the supplement. Therefore, it is recommended to start with a low dosage and gradually increase it over time to minimize the risk of side effects.
Additionally, while Lactobacillus Casei is generally safe for most people, it may interact with certain medications, such as antibiotics and immunosuppressants. Therefore, it is important to inform your healthcare provider if you are taking any medications before starting to take Lactobacillus Casei supplements.

How to Choose the Right Dosage of Lactobacillus Casei for You
The optimal dosage of Lactobacillus Casei depends on several factors, including age, health status, and the reason for taking supplements. In general, most people can safely take 1-10 billion colony-forming units (CFUs) of Lactobacillus Casei per day. However, it’s important to consult with your healthcare provider to determine the optimal dosage for your individual needs.
Age is an important factor to consider when choosing the right dosage of Lactobacillus Casei. Children and elderly individuals may require a lower dosage compared to healthy adults. For instance, children between the ages of 3-12 years can take 1-3 billion CFUs per day, while adults over the age of 65 may require a dosage of 5-10 billion CFUs per day.
Additionally, the reason for taking Lactobacillus Casei supplements can also influence the optimal dosage. For example, individuals with digestive issues such as ir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) may require a higher dosage of Lactobacillus Casei to alleviate their symptoms. On the other hand, individuals taking Lactobacillus Casei for general health and wellness may only need a lower dosage to maintain a healthy gut microbiome.

Best Food Sources of Lactobacillus Casei for a Balanced Diet
While Lactobacillus Casei supplements are a convenient way to increase your intake of this beneficial bacteria, there are also several food sources of Lactobacillus Casei that can be incorporated into a healthy diet. Some of the best food sources of Lactobacillus Casei include yogurt, kefir, kimchi, sauerkraut, and pickles. Eating a varied diet rich in fiber and probiotic-rich foods can help maintain optimal gut health and overall well-being.
In addition to the aforementioned food sources, Lactobacillus Casei can also be found in certain types of cheese, such as cheddar and gouda. These cheeses are made using lactic acid bacteria, which includes Lactobacillus Casei. However, it is important to note that not all types of cheese contain this beneficial bacteria.
Another way to increase your intake of Lactobacillus Casei is by consuming fermented soy products, such as miso and tempeh. These products are made by fermenting soybeans with Lactobacillus Casei and other beneficial bacteria, resulting in a high concentration of probiotics.
